As of 2011, Charlemont's population is 1,376 people. Since 2000, it has had a population growth of 1.25 percent. --------------------The median home cost in Charlemont is $181,500. Home appreciation the last year has been -1.66 percent. --------------------Compared to the rest of the country, Charlemont's cost of living is 8.60% Higher than the U.S. average. --------------------Charlemont public schools spend $4,282 per student. The average school expenditure in the U.S. is $5,678. There are about 10.9 students per teacher in Charlemont. --------------------The unemployment rate in Charlemont is 6.70 percent(U.S. avg. is 9.10%). Recent job growth is Negative.
